Banks and the Central Bank of the Russian Federation proposed a technical solution for the implementation of a single-payment QR code at retail outlets. This was reported by Interfax Referring to VTB Deputy Chairman Georgy Gorshkov.
According to him, a plan for the implementation of such a unified solution will be developed by the end of the first quarter of 2024. Gorshkov came up with the idea of creating a universal QR code on the Finopolis forum in November 2023.
Many major banks have supported this initiative as a single code could simplify the payment process for customers and make the market more competitive. The Central Bank also approved the proposal and decided, together with the banks, to find a way to implement the proposal within three months.
“We found a useful technical solution that can be implemented. I am confident that a plan for the implementation of this technology will be drawn up in the first quarter of 2024,” Gorshkov said.
According to him, the infrastructure should be accessible to all market participants and convenient for customers. “Unfortunately, the fact that at least one of the common QR payment technologies is not available to other users creates problems for customers. This deficiency needs to be eliminated,” says the VTB vice president.
Among the popular ones now is the QR code of the Fast Payment System (SBP) and Sberbank (SberPay). However, according to the first, banks do not give cash refunds, and the second is not available in other financial institutions.
At the end of 2023, customers complained to the Central Bank about cases where QR codes were substituted by offering the code of a particular bank instead of the selected bank. According to Olga Skorobogatova, the first deputy governor of the Central Bank, a single code can solve this problem.
